The term “div” for most SIGLENT specifications is equal to the Vertical Scale value (Commonly shown in units of Volts/div).
Take the specification for the DC Gain Accuracy of a SIGLENT SDS1052DL+
For ranges ≤ 100 mV/div, the DC Gain Accuracy is given as
± [3% × (|reading|+|offset|) +1% × |offset| +0.2 * div+2 mV]
If:
Reading = 0.5 V
Offset is 0.1 V
Vertical scale (div) = 100 mV/div = 0.1 V/div,
Then DC Gain is calculated as follows:
± [3% × (|reading|+|offset|) +1% × |offset| +0.2 * div+2 mV] =
± [3% × (|0.5 V|+|0.1 V|) +1% × |0.1 V| +0.2 div * (0.1 V/div) + 0.002 V] =
± [3% × (0.6 V) + 0.0001 V + 0.02 V + 0.002 V] = 0.018 V + 0.0001 V + 0.02 V + 0.002 V = 0.0401 V
